portfolio-owner properties in High Springs, Florida

DLRadar tracks 2,010 portfolio-owner properties in High Springs, Alachua County — roughly 33.5% of the city's 5,993 parcels, and 20.7% of every portfolio-owner property in Alachua County. That makes High Springs the 62nd-ranked Florida city for this signal. Properties controlled by owners holding multiple parcels — from small landlords to institutions — where one relationship can unlock bulk deals.
